Coil cut to length is a crucial process in various industries where steel or other metal coils are transformed into sheets of specific sizes for further use. This process encompasses several steps, starting from the acquisition of raw material coils to the final delivery of cut sheets, ensuring that the dimensions and quality meet specific requirements.
The first step in the coil cut to length process involves selecting the appropriate coil. Depending on the end application, manufacturers often source coils made from materials such as steel, aluminum, or stainless steel. The chosen coil must meet specific thickness, width, and material properties to ensure optimal performance in subsequent manufacturing processes.
Once the appropriate coil is selected, it is unwound and fed into a cutting machine. These machines are designed to precisely cut the coil into sheets of predetermined lengths. High levels of accuracy are achieved through advanced technologies, such as laser cutting and shearing. The capability to cut coils into varying lengths allows manufacturers to cater to a wide range of customer specifications, making the process flexible and efficient.
Quality control is a critical component of the coil cut to length process
. Throughout the cutting operation, manufacturers must continuously monitor the dimensions and quality of the cut pieces. This often involves using precise measurement tools and equipment to ensure that each sheet meets the required standards. Additionally, manufacturers typically conduct inspections for surface defects and other imperfections that could affect the performance of the final product.Once the sheets are cut, they undergo additional processing, such as deburring or surface treatment, which enhances their usability and aesthetic appeal. This step is particularly important for industries like automotive and construction, where the quality of the metal sheets can significantly influence the performance and lifespan of the final product.
Finally, after all quality checks and additional processes are completed, the cut sheets are packaged and shipped to customers or suppliers. Effective logistics management ensures that the sheets are delivered in a timely manner, thus maintaining the overall efficiency of the supply chain.
